Hello all,

I would have liked to tackle the release sooner, but things have been busy
at work. However, I will be on leave soon and should be able to tackle the
Biopython 1.84 in early June.

That will be about six months worth of changes, including dropping Python
3.8 support and deprecating Python 3.9 support.

It is worth noting this coincides with the release of NumPy 2.0. We have
lots of code using NumPy, including C code, which was a major concern as
there are C API breakages with NumPy 2.0. However, rather than the full
NumPy C API, we're only using the buffer API designed for interoperability,
so I believe that does not affect us. What does affect us are changes to
the NumPy scalar repr output, which means a lot of the documentation tests
in Biopython 1.63 fail. We have addressed those already, and the tests now
pass on a recent NumPy v1 and on the v2 release candidate. i.e. I am not
aware of any blocking issues relating to NumPy for our next release.

Are there any outstanding issues which the community feels need to be
addressed prior to our release?
